Job description

As Senior Business Development Representative you will be responsible for generating new qualified leads and opportunities for the EMEA sales team. You will work collaboratively with sales and marketing to define a strategic business approach to generate pipeline. You will use your strong and creative prospecting skills to connect with the right prospects (cold and warm), build relationships and identify opportunities.

Work closely with AEs and Partners in region collaboratively build and execute on outreach plan

  • Research and build contact plans utilising Salesforce, LinkedIn, ZoomInfo, Outreach.io, Demandbase and other tools

  • Tailor outreach copy to be used in email and physical mail

  • Collaborate with Sales Manager and AEs to create talk track for cold calling, which will make up to 50% of your day

  • Regular joint outbound calling sessions with AEs maximising effectiveness

  • Hand prospects to AEs or nurture marketing campaigns

Whilst this role is based from our London office, we support hybrid working.

To us at Aptitude, hybrid working means that our employees come together for 2-days per week at their local office. It’s an opportunity for our teams to collaborate, solve problems together and to be engaged and involved in the wider community of our business. 

We ask employees to come into the office every Wednesday and give you the flexibility to choose your other day from either Tuesday or Thursday.
